Description Suggest change

This is a fun route that involves a bit of face climbing and some good cracks. The first pitch is somewhat runout to the first protection (spicy), but the crux can be well protected with some smaller cams. The second pitch ascends a thin crack, and the crux comes shortly after the start of the pitch.

Protection Suggest change

There is one bolt at the start of the climb, and the rest can be protected with nuts and small cams.
